`
xiaoban0514
  • 浏览: 16678 次
  • 性别: Icon_minigender_1
  • 来自: 苏州
社区版块
存档分类
最新评论

让Editplus支持sql语法高亮显示 sql.stx

阅读更多

平时比较喜欢用editplus编辑器,用它来写JAVA程序,HTML程序和JSP程序,都很方便,但是最近我处于习惯用editplus来编写SQL存储过程的时候,就觉得很不舒服,主要是它不认SQL关键字,后来我发现这个问题其实是可以解决的。

      首先就是要自己编写一段代码,存为.stx 文件(例如sql.stx),然后在editplus的菜单栏Tools-> Configure User Tools->Files->Setting &syntax,点add按钮,在 description栏位填上sql,file Extensions栏位也填上sql,如果有多个扩展名,之间用“;”隔开(例如:sql; db2),然后在syntax file栏位填上sql.stx文件所在的路径,

我的是在D:\tools\editplus\SQL.stx,这样就可以了。

下面是我的sql.stx文件源码:

#TITLE=SQL
; SQL syntax file written by KK.

#DELIMITER=,(){}[]-+*%/="'~!&|<>?:;.
#QUOTATION1='
#QUOTATION2="
#LINECOMMENT=--
#COMMENTON=/*
#COMMENTOFF=*/

#SPECIAL_STX=SQL

#KEYWORD=SQL Tags
;VAR
sql_variant
datetime
smalldatetime
float
real
decimal
money
smallmoney
bigint
int
smallint
tinyint
bit
ntext
text
image
integer
timestamp
uniqueidentifier
nvarchar
nchar
varchar
char
CHARACTER
varbinary
binary
#KEYWORD=Reserved words
ADD
ALL
ALTER
AND
ANY
AS
ASC
AUTHORIZATION
AVG
BACKUP
BEGIN
BETWEEN
BREAK
BROWSE
BULK
BY
CASCADE
CASE
CHECK
CHECKPOINT
CLOSE
CLUSTERED
COALESCE
COLUMN
COMMIT
COMMENT
COMMITTED
COMPUTE
CONFIRM
CONNECT
CONSTRAINT
CONTAINS
CONTAINSTABLE
CONTINUE
CONTROLROW
CONVERT
COUNT
CREATE
CROSS
CURRENT
CURRENT_DATE
CURRENT_TIME
CURRENT_TIMESTAMP
CURRENT_USER
CURSOR
DATABASE
DBCC
DEALLOCATE
DECLARE
DEFAULT
DELETE
DENY
DESC
DISK
DISTINCT
DISTRIBUTED
DOUBLE
DROP
DUMMY
DUMP
ELSE
END
ERRLVL
ERROREXIT
ESCAPE
EXCEPT
EXEC
EXECUTE
EXISTS
EXIT
FETCH
FILE
FILLFACTOR
FLOPPY
FOR
FOREIGN
FREETEXT
FREETEXTTABLE
FROM
FULL
GOTO
GRANT
GROUP
HAVING
HOLDLOCK
IDENTITY
IDENTITY_INSERT
IDENTITYCOL
IF
IN
INDEX
INNER
INSERT
INTERSECT
INTO
IS
ISOLATION
JOIN
KEY
KILL
LEFT
LEVEL
LIKE
LINENO
LOAD
MAX
MIN
MIRROREXIT
NATIONAL
NOCHECK
NONCLUSTERED
NOT
NULL
NULLIF
OF
OFF
OFFSETS
ON
ONCE
ONLY
OPEN
OPENDATASOURCE
OPENQUERY
OPENROWSET
OPTION
OR
ORDER
OUTER
OVER
PERCENT
PERM
PERMANENT
PIPE
PLAN
PRECISION
PREPARE
PRIMARY
PRINT
PRIVILEGES
PROC
PROCEDURE
PROCESSEXIT
PUBLIC
RAISERROR
READ
READTEXT
RECONFIGURE
REFERENCES
REPEATABLE
REPLICATION
RESTORE
RESTRICT
RETURN
REVOKE
RIGHT
ROLLBACK
ROWCOUNT
ROWGUIDCOL
RULE
SAVE
SCHEMA
SELECT
SERIALIZABLE
SESSION_USER
SET
SETUSER
SHUTDOWN
SOME
STATISTICS
SUBSTR
SUM
SYSTEM_USER
TABLE
TAPE
TEMP
TEMPORARY
TEXTSIZE
THEN
TIMESTAMP
TO
TOP
TRAN
TRANSACTION
TRIGGER
TRUNCATE
TSEQUAL
UNCOMMITTED
UNION
UNIQUE
UPDATE
UPDATETEXT
USE
USER
USING
VALUES
VARYING
VIEW
WAITFOR
WHEN
WHERE
WHILE
WITH
WORK
WRITETEXT

 

分享到:
评论

相关推荐

    EditPlus 支持 SQL 语法高亮配置文件 sql.stx

    本文件用来提供 EditPlus 下对 SQL 的语法高亮显示功能。市面上能找到很多资料,我看了接近十份,全部都是一个叫 KK 之人制作的同一个文件。此文件没有区分各种关键字的不同,而且竟然将双引号认定为字符串包括符。...

    SQL.zip_editer_mysql php_sql.stx

    让Editplus支持sql语法高亮显示 sql.stx 平时比较喜欢用editplus编辑器,用它来写JAVA程序,HTML程序和JSP程序,都很方便,但是最近我处于习惯用editplus来编写SQL存储过程的时候,就觉得很不舒服,主要是它不认SQL...

    editplus sql 语法文件

    1.将这个 sql.stx 文件拖曳进你的 editplus 软件安装目录中 2.打开 editplus 的“参数设置...4.在“文件扩展名”一栏中输入“sql”,即对打开的扩展名为 sql 的文件进行高亮显示 5.editplus 打开一个 sql 文件就高亮了

    sql.stx_for editplus

    EditPlus编辑SQL语法高亮所需要的配置文件。

    EditPlus SQL文件高亮模板

    Editplus默认是没有sql语法高亮的,原因是它的内部没有sql.stx的这样一个语法文件有了本资源就可以实现SQL文件高亮了。 操作步骤: 打开Editplus,打开工具-&gt; 首选项-&gt; 文件-&gt; 文档类型及语法,单击右上角的“添加”...

    让你的Editplus支持语法高亮

    因此,这个“plsql.stx”文件很可能是用来让EditPlus支持PL/SQL语法高亮的配置文件。 在使用EditPlus设置语法高亮通常涉及以下步骤: 1. 打开EditPlus,进入“首选项”(Preferences)菜单。 2. 在首选项窗口中,...

    editplus sql语法着色

    《EditPlus SQL语法着色详解》 在编程和数据库管理领域,SQL(Structured Query Language)是一种不可或缺的语言,用于处理关系型数据库。为了提高代码可读性和编写效率,编辑器的语法高亮功能显得尤为重要。...

    editplus语法高亮文件

    【标题】:“editplus语法高亮文件”是指EditPlus编辑器中的特定配置文件,用于为不同编程语言提供代码高亮显示的功能。EditPlus是一款强大的文本编辑器,尤其适合程序员使用,它支持多种编程语言,并可以通过自定义...

    Editplus语法高亮(全套共838种)!

    在Editplus中,每种编程语言都有其特定的语法高亮配置文件,这些文件通常以`.stx`扩展名结尾,如压缩包中的`yml.stx`。这些文件包含了语言规则的定义,如关键字列表、字符串和注释的标识方式等。用户可以根据自己的...

    editplus支持sql

    它不仅支持多种编程语言的语法高亮显示,还具备代码折叠、自动完成等功能,极大地提高了程序员的工作效率。然而,默认情况下,EditPlus并不直接支持SQL(Structured Query Language)这种数据库查询语言。 #### 二...

    EditPlus Oracle 9i语法文件

    在EditPlus中,`9i_r2_sql.stx` 文件是一种自定义语法文件,用于为Oracle 9i SQL提供语法高亮和格式化支持。STX文件是EditPlus的语法规则文件,它们定义了特定编程语言或脚本语言的语法结构,使用户在编辑时可以更...

    EditPlus高亮

    接下来,我们转向SQL语法高亮的设置。你需要下载sql.stx文件(http://download.csdn.net/download/li33dong/6304163),同样将其保存到EditPlus的安装目录。然后,在EditPlus的工具栏中选择“Tools”-&gt;“Configure ...

    EditPlus3(免日期限制,sql关键字显示插件包)

    这个文件包含了特定语言(在此案例中是SQL)的语法高亮设置,用于使代码在编辑器中更易于阅读和理解。通过应用这个插件,用户可以在EditPlus3中享受到SQL语句的高亮显示,例如关键字(如SELECT, FROM, WHERE, JOIN等...

    文本编辑器(EditPlus)

    例如,压缩包中的`sql.stx`文件可能就是EditPlus预设的SQL语法高亮配置文件。用户可以通过编辑这个文件,进一步优化SQL的显示效果,如修改关键字的颜色、添加新的关键字定义等。 在实际开发中,EditPlus的多文档...

    CSS技巧与工具(EditPlus语法文件下载)

    描述中提到的“EditPlus语法文件下载”是指EditPlus这款文本编辑器的一个特定功能,即支持CSS语法高亮显示的配置文件。EditPlus是一款多用途的编辑器,适合编写各种代码,包括HTML、CSS、JavaScript等。它提供了代码...

    editplus3 en

    EditPlus作为一款强大的文本编辑器,它支持多种编程语言的语法高亮显示,包括但不限于HTML、CSS、JavaScript、PHP、Python、Java等,这极大地提升了开发者的工作效率。此外,它还具备代码自动完成、行列选择、多文档...

Global site tag (gtag.js) - Google Analytics